Named after her Renaissance ancestor, poetess, and muse to Michelangelo Buonarroti, Vittoria Colonna carries a strong lineage in the world of art. Growing up between Ireland and Italy, Vittoria studied painting in Rome's Accademia di Belle Arti, trained as an opera singer in Tuscany, and continued in the performing arts at Dublin's Gaiety School of Acting. She decided to focus her talents on writing and directing, winning international acclaim for her feature documentary "Identities," which focused on gender identity. The performance art pieces from this documentary were selected for the Italian Pavilion at the 54th International Art Exhibition of the Venice Biennale in 2011. Her personal dramatic memoir "Sandboy" qualified for an Oscar nomination, and her dark comedy "4 Bhanríon (4 Queens) " swept international festivals.

Among her body of work, Vittoria has directed numerous award-winning music videos, earning an Irish Music Television Award, the Las Vegas International Award, and the Golden Palm at the Mexico International Film Festival. Continuing to combine her love of art and film, Vittoria is currently based between her studio in Florence, Italy, Wicklow, Ireland, and Los Angeles, working on projects supported by Screen Ireland and Film Fund Luxembourg. A strong advocate for women in the arts globally, Vittoria became a World Women Hour 2020 honoree #ShesMyHero for empowering change through her work in the arts and entertainment.
